Wait, are PL teams allowed to have a sleeve sponsor? (I don't mean a maker's mark.)

Yes, starting this upcoming season the Premier League teams can have a sponsor logo on the left sleeve, with the right sleeve still holding the league badge. If teams don't add a sponsor for the left sleeve, then the league badges remain on both.

Liverpool release a slightly altered home kit for the asian market and a cheaper price to the official shirt.

 

There's no pinstripe design, the badge isn't embroidered, and it doesn't even feature a New Balance logo. In a bid to challenge the counterfeit shirts produced.

I saw the new Manchester City primary shirt in a shop where it has the weird dot pattern on the front of the sleeves and the stripe pattern on the back. It was goofy but harmless since it was basically all one shade of light blue.

 

This new Inter kit looks terrible by comparison. Blue and black sleeves wouldn't be totally awful but just look how much darker the striped backs of the sleeves are when compared to the front dot pattern! It's not even close!

 

Edit- you can see what I mean here. The new Nike 2017 kits have the same striped pattern on the back of the sleeves as the current kits but the front have a new dot pattern. The dots aren't as close together as the stripes are so that the backs are visibly darker than the fronts if the sleeves aren't the same color as the main part of the jersey.
